Job Summary:
We are seeking a highly motivated and detail-oriented Supply Chain Data Analyst to support our Supply Chain Director in leveraging data analytics to drive strategic decision-making. The ideal candidate will have a strong passion for data analysis, a couple of years of experience post-university, and an engineering or STEM degree. This role involves dual reporting to both the Supply Chain Director and Divisional Finance Leadership.
Important: You must have the Right to Work in the UK and be in close proximity to the location of the role.
Key Responsibilities:
1. Data Analytics and Trend Analysis: Utilise advanced data analytics techniques to analyse trends, identify opportunities for cost savings, and optimise supply chain operations.
2. Spend Aggregation and Tracking: Aggregate and analyse spend data across different business units to inform strategic sourcing decisions.
3. Savings Tracking: Monitor and report on cost savings initiatives, ensuring alignment with business objectives. Implement and utilise the latest data analytics tools and technologies to enhance data-driven decision-making. Work closely with supply chain and finance teams to ensure data insights are actionable and aligned with business goals.
4. Reporting and Communication: Develop and present reports to senior leadership on key performance indicators (KPIs) such as cost reduction, supplier performance, and inventory management.
5. Exploration of AI Applications: Show curiosity and interest in exploring how AI can enhance supply chain operations, including predictive analytics, demand forecasting, and inventory optimisation.
